Kristine Clark, MS, ACSM-CEP, MS, RD, LDN
Professor of Exercise Science and Nutrition, Exercise Science Program Facilitator, IRB Chair
Office: 1660
Phone: 307-382-1876

Kristine grew up in Cache Valley UT, where she enjoyed hiking, biking, playing sports, skiing and ice skating. She received B.S. and M.S. degrees in Exercise Science with emphasis in Nutrition from Utah State University. Upon completing the grad program at USU, she moved to North Carolina to work at the Duke Diet and Fitness Center as a Clinical Exercise Physiologist. At Duke, she gained valuable experience working with a multi-disciplinary team to help a clinical population to safely achieve healthy weight loss. In 2003, she was hired as a Lecturer in the Physical Education Department at North Carolina State University.

While teaching at NCSU, she completed a second Masters from Eastern Michigan University in Human Nutrition to become a Registered Dietitian which led to the additional responsibility of becoming the Registered Dietitian for the Campus Recreation program at NCSU serving students, faculty and staff. Kristine came to Western in 2011.  She serves as the Exercise Science Facilitator overseeing the Exercise Science program, Health Education courses, Physical Activity Courses and the Fitness Center.

Chris Clark
Adjunct Faculty of Exercise Science
Office: None Available
Phone: None Available

Chris is a mental health, fitness and wellness professional with several years of experience helping people make lasting lifestyle changes that facilitate growth and healing. He specializes in health and athletic counseling. He is the current President of the Wyoming Counseling Association. Prior to starting his own practice, Wellness Associates, Chris worked at the Duke Diet and Fitness Center, Duke Integrative Medicine, coached high school sports and has provided sport counseling for NJCAA All-Americans and elite high school athletes. He teaches Wellness, Yoga, Pickleball, Sports and Exercise Psychology, Strength Training courses here at Western.
